如何在Android中创建自定义地图视图?

时间:2014-06-16 08:45:59

标签: android google-maps google-maps-android-api-2

我想为我的应用程序创建一个原始地图类型(视图)(例如,Ingress游戏有原始的黑色地图视图,只有道路等)。目前在我的项目中,我正在使用Google Maps v2,但如果可以通过其他方式创建新的地图视图,那就太棒了。

我在互联网上搜索了如何在Android中创建自定义地图视图,并想知道结果不符合预期。大多数人都在谈论在标准地图上插入瓷砖(NORMAL,HYBRID等),但我是否必须为整个世界地图创建一个瓷砖?

2 个答案:

答案 0 :(得分:1)

在Android中,目前无法创建自定义样式的地图视图。有关针对地图小组报告的错误,请参阅https://code.google.com/p/gmaps-api-issues/issues/detail?id=5463

Ingress可以这样做,因为它是由Google制作的,因此他们可以访问私人代码来启用此功能。

注意:如果您确实想要关注该错误,请点击问题编号附近左上角的星号,而不是评论,请!

答案 1 :(得分:-1)

您可以为Google地图创建自定义JSON条目,以便根据您的需要对地图进行颜色编码。 http://gmaps-samples-v3.googlecode.com/svn/trunk/styledmaps/wizard/index.html